    hi I have a 91 rodeo with 250k on it. I am thinking about doing an engine swap, but I heard that a top end swap would be easier. Should I stick with the 3.1 block or upgrade to the 3.4? which 3x00 parts would work the best and what kind of hp/tq #'s would I be looking at?

  • #2
    Not the same motor man. When you say top end swap you are refering to 3.1L (Gen II) to 3X00 top end.

    Your engine is GenI with iron heads and TBI. Your best option is to do the 3.4L GenI Camaro engine or Crate engine swap.

              I really dont want to put the LS1 in, its a work truck not a hotrod. I have already decided to go with the 3.4 block. Anyone know of a good head/cam/intake combo?

              Comment


              • #8
                Stock heads are the best you can get. You can perform port work to make em better. Nothing is avalible aftermarket. TBI intakes are actually really good too. Do some casting cleaning with a die grinder and you will be set. Bolt on a 4.3L throttolebody to allow better air flow. You will have to bore out the manifold to 1 11/16"

                The GM Crate engine cam, lifters, springs and retainers are some of the best parts to use. You can substitute the GM cam for a Crane/Comp 260 or 272 cam
